Abstract
The invention relates to a method for preventing Chinese chive maggot. The method is characterized by comprising steps of smashing pepper and vitex (deciduous shrub of verbenaceae), mixing with water according to a proportion of 1:5:100, soaking for 24-72 hours, mixing soaked mixed supernate with biomass slurry according to a proportion of 1:1, after harvesting Chinese chives, irrigating the cut root of the Chinese chives by using the mixed liquor, so as to prevent Chinese chive maggot. The method solves the problems of excessive pesticide residue in the Chinese chives caused by root irrigation with chemical pesticide for preventing Chinese chive maggot, and is applicable to large-scale planting of organic or common Chinese chives.

Embodiment
Below in conjunction with specific embodiment, the present invention will be further described, and illustrated embodiment, only for explaining the present invention, is not intended to limit scope of the present invention.
1. take the cluster redpepper 1kg of artificial growth, gather wild Vitex negundo var cannabifolia branch and blade 5kg, the two is dropped into respectively to micromill and pulverize.
2. the cluster redpepper after pulverizing and Vitex negundo var cannabifolia input are equipped with in the plastic tank of 100kg clear water, after stirring, soak 48 hours, get supernatant liquor.
3., after the supernatant liquor of gained in step 2 being mixed with isopyknic natural pond liquid, adopt pump machine or artificial mode to water in the leek ground gathering in, approximately 0.3 mu of pouring area, according to the water requirement of leek, continuous pouring three times.
4. through after process as above, observe the activity situation of fragrant-flowered garlic maggot, find that the survival volume of fragrant-flowered garlic maggot obviously reduces, leek plant strain growth is vigorous, has reached effect of the present invention.
